Default Create a calendar based on shifts not days

Where I work we set our tasks on a project schedule based on a duration of shifts not days. I am trying to figure out how to get this to work and to reflect proper time frames for follow on work as the schedule code is changed.

Example:



a 1-0 calendar is one 8 hr shift 7 days a week without regards to holidays
a 1-5 calendar is one 8 hr shift 5 days a week (Mon-Fri) no holidays
a 1-6 calendar is one 8 hr shifts 6 days a week (Mon-Sat) no holidays
a 2-5 calendar is two 8 hr shift 5 days a week (Mon-Fri)
a 2-6 calendar is two 8 hr shifts 6 days a week (Mon-Sat)
a 3-0 calendar is three 8 hr shift 7 days a week without regards to holidays

Thanks in advance for help in solving this issue.
